Product Introduction

The outlook of the biaxial geogrid is net work structure like a square. It uses polyester as its raw material and is made of high molecular polymer through extrusion, formed and punched before longitudinally and laterally stretched. This kind of material has a high tensile longitudinally and horizontally, which can be used to reinforce the basement.

Q:Can geogrids be used in mining and geotechnical applications?
Yes, geogrids can be used in both mining and geotechnical applications. In mining, geogrids can be used for reinforcement and stabilization of slopes, mine walls, and tailings dams. They can also be used for erosion control and soil stabilization during excavation and reclamation activities. In geotechnical applications, geogrids are commonly used for soil reinforcement, retaining walls, embankments, and pavement construction to improve the stability and load-bearing capacity of the soil.
Q:Can geogrids be used in reinforcement of bridge abutments on expansive soils?
Yes, geogrids can be used in the reinforcement of bridge abutments on expansive soils. Geogrids are commonly used in civil engineering projects to provide reinforcement and stability to soil structures, including bridge abutments. They help to distribute loads and reduce the potential for soil movement and settlement, particularly in areas with expansive soils that are prone to swelling and shrinking. By incorporating geogrids into the design and construction of bridge abutments, the risk of damage and failure caused by expansive soils can be minimized, ensuring the longevity and safety of the structure.

Q:How do geogrids prevent lateral spreading of soil?
Geogrids prevent lateral spreading of soil by providing reinforcement and stabilization to the soil layers. They are made of high-strength materials and are placed within the soil, creating a network of interconnected elements. This network enhances the soil's shear strength and restricts its movement, preventing lateral spreading. Additionally, geogrids distribute the applied loads more evenly, reducing the stress on the soil and minimizing the potential for soil movement.

The plastic geogrid is a kind of polymer material with square or rectangular shape which is formed by stretching, and it can be used as two kinds of uniaxial tension and biaxial tension. The utility model is punched on the extruded polymer plate (raw material is polypropylene or high-density polyethylene), and then directionally stretched under the heating condition. The unidirectional stretching grid is only drawn along the length direction of the plate, and the bidirectional stretching grid is made by stretching the unidirectional stretching grid in the direction perpendicular to the length.

Q:Is it the same thing as two way tgsg30-30 geogrid and two - way plastic geogrid
"Bidirectional geogrid tgsg30-30" is a specification for biaxially oriented plastic geogrid in; "30-30" means: per meter of longitudinal and transverse tensile force is greater than the degree of 30KN/m.
